B. Evidences for Business Proposition 2: Businesses should focus on strengthening brand loyalty
Evidence 1: Filipino consumers are more brand loyal than global peers
“An estimated 80 percent of Net-savvy Filipino consumers would buy new products from
familiar brands rather than switch to a new brand, according to a study recently released by market
research firm Nielsen.”
Introducing innovations on established brands that are already trusted by consumers can
be a powerful strategy, Nielsen Philippines managing director Stuart Jamieson says in a
statement”. (Lucas, 2013)
